zerogamous en · ADJ

Etymology

From zero + -gamous, modelled on monogamous or similar.

Meanings

  1. (humorous, not-comparable, rare) Single; unmarried or celibate.
    • Historians believe that, like other earlier classical philosophers, she remained zerogamous to devote her attention to her studies.
